Hi and welcome to Air Manager.
Your code has a couple of obvious issues at a quick glance.
1 - You have subscribed to a single variable but are using 3 different arguments in the associated callback. I’d suggest you just call this AoA.
2 - You are declaring the comparison variable before your if..else with a fixed value so it will always do the same thing (turn on the output).
Another thing that may help is if you make the subscribe type “Degrees” as these are easier to work with and comprehend.
If you are getting to grips with how the individual API functions are used I’d suggest studying the wiki API pages and the video tutorials linked in my signature below.
Hope this helps.

One more thing. If you're not going to dim the LED's, then you can use hw_output_add and _set. Then you can do your statement within the set. So for example hw_output_set(led_a, aoa >= 10)

I'm rewriting the code based on the helpful feedback I've received so far. Changes include:
1. Using only 1 argument in the callback (just 'AOA') instead of 3 arguments previously
2. Changed Radians to Degrees
3. Using "hw_output_add" & "hw_output_set" instead of "hw_led_add" & "hw_led_set" (I don't need to adjust LED brightness)
4. Removed the fixed AOA values previously called out
Focusing on just 1 LED for now (AOAhigh), I want the LED to turn On for values >=8.8, otherwise Off. My revised code is as follows:
led_AOAhigh = hw_output_add("ARDUINO_NANO_A_D6", true)
function new_data_fsx(AOA)
if AOA >=8.8
hw_output_set(led_AOAhigh, true)
else
hw_output_set(led_AOAhigh, false)
end
end
fsx_variable_subscribe("INCIDENCE ALPHA", "Degrees", new_data_fsx)
